List of Roku devices that Supports Screen Mirroring
Note: Make sure your Roku device has been updated with OS 7.7 and above to run the screen mirroring feature. Don’t worry if your Roku device hasn’t updated yet click here to update the same.
- Roku Express: model 3900 and above (2017 or newer)
- Roku Express+: model 3910 and above (2017 or newer). Also, with model 3910, screen mirroring supports only the HDMI output and not the composite or A/V output.
Steps to Check the Device’s Model and Update version
- Go to the Home Screen by pressing the Home button on your Roku remote.
- After which you are required to select the Settings option from the menu.
- Following which select the System option.
- At the end Select About option, and there you can see your device information must have been displayed on the screen.

General Steps to Start Screen Mirroring from Android, iOS and PC
- Go to the Home Screen by pressing the Home button on your Roku remote.
- Then select the Settings option from the menu of your streaming device.
- Now from the given options select the System option.
- Under the settings option look for the Screen Mirroring option and select the same.
- After which select the Screen Mirroring Mode.
- Following the above step three options will be displayed out of which you have to select the Prompt option to enable the screen mirroring feature.
These were the normal steps which are to be followed to screen mirroring the Roku device irrespective of any three methods.
Steps to Screen Mirror Roku using Android Devices
- To start with, first of all connect the Android Device and Roku TV to the same internet connection.
- After which look for the Notifications Panel and press on it.
- This step may differ depending on the brand of Android Device like some will show Screen Mirroring option, some might show Smart Mirroring or Smart View choosing any of the options will Cast the screen.
- Number of lists will be prompted out of which you have to select the Roku Device.
- If required press the Accept option.
- Now your Android Device shall be displayed on your Roku TV.
Learn to Screen Mirror Roku using iOS Devices
- To begin, make sure to provide the same internet or WiFi connection to both the devices.
- Go to the Settings on your Roku Device after which select the Apple AirPlay and Home Kits at the end select the Apple AirPlay and Home Kits Settings.
- Following the above step will enable the AirPlay on Roku Device.
- Now in your iOS device open the control center, from that tap on the Screen Mirroring icon.
- From the given options select the Roku device. Now the AirPlay passcode will display on your screen make sure to preserve that passcode.
- Enter the AirPlay passcode on your iOS device, then tap Ok option.
- This will end the screen mirroring from iOS device to Roku device successfully.
How to Screen Mirror Roku using Windows Computer?
- Again connect both the devices with the same internet connection.
- Select the option Action Center, after which press the Connect icon.
- From the displayed connect icon choose your Roku device.
- If asked, select the Accept button to proceed.
- This will Mirror the PC Screen on your Roku TV.
Another Method of Screen Mirroring Roku TV
- Using the App Store or Play Store download the Roku App on your devices.
- Connect both the devices to the same internet connection.
- Click on the newly installed app to Launch it.
- From the given list of devices select your device Roku.
- After which you are prompted to select the type of Media (Music, photo, video, screensaver).
- Now choose any content you want from your Android or iOS devices and mirror it to your Roku.
